Aluminium handrail extrusions are known for their durability and weather resistance. The material can withstand harsh conditions, making it ideal for outdoor applications. According to the Aluminum Association, aluminium resists corrosion due to its natural oxide layer. This makes it much more robust than other materials, especially in coastal areas exposed to saltwater.
Weather changes can challenge many structures. However, aluminium maintains its integrity despite extreme temperatures. A study from the Journal of Architectural Engineering highlights that aluminium can handle temperature ranges from -50°C to +80°C without significant deformation. This feature is vital for safety in public spaces.
While aluminium is durable, it isn't entirely maintenance-free. Over time, the surface may require cleaning to prevent oxidation build-up. This aspect is sometimes overlooked, leading to potential long-term effects. Users should be aware that even though aluminium is strong, it can dent if subjected to heavy impact. Balancing awareness of these factors with its many advantages can lead to informed choices in handrail selection.
Aluminium handrail extrusion offers significant cost-effectiveness compared to other materials. According to a market report by Smithers Pira, aluminium handrails can reduce production costs by up to 30% when compared to steel. This cost advantage stems from its lightweight nature. Lower shipping and handling costs contribute to overall savings.
Maintaining aluminium is also less expensive. Unlike wood, it doesn’t require regular painting or sealing, which can add up over time. A study from the Aluminium Association reveals that using aluminium can save users around $1,500 annually in maintenance costs. However, some may overlook the initial investment.
It's important to reflect on the long-term benefits versus upfront costs. Although some view the price of aluminium as a drawback, the total lifecycle costs show otherwise. Being weather-resistant makes aluminium ideal for outdoor use, cutting replacement costs significantly. Balancing these factors is crucial for a wise decision regarding handrail installations.

Aluminium handrails are not only aesthetically pleasing but also environmentally friendly. The recycling potential of aluminium is one of its remarkable advantages. According to a report by the International Aluminium Institute, over 75% of aluminium produced since the 1880s is still in use today. This high recyclability rate greatly reduces waste and conserves resources.
Using aluminium handrails can significantly minimize environmental impact. The production of aluminium from recycled material uses 95% less energy compared to virgin aluminium. Furthermore, aluminium is lightweight, which means lower transportation emissions. When railings are no longer needed, they can be recycled without any loss of quality.
